Solution Checker has caught more pre-deploy disasters in D365 than any human reviewer I have worked with, it is cheap to run, run it. Most Dynamics 365 'why is this slow' tickets I have triaged trace back to a FetchXML query with an unbounded link-entity, not to the platform itself. Dynamics 365 errors look opaque until you turn on Plug-in Trace Log; then 80% of the noise becomes a specific line in a specific plug-in.
